Setup

The Bose Lifestyle T20 system features the Unify Intelligent Integration System, which provides on-screen guidance for a simplified setup process. This technology helps you connect components and verifies proper connections.

1. Connecting Components

The control console serves as the central hub for your home theater system. It features inputs for up to 6 HD sources, including 4 HDMI ports. The Unify system will guide you through connecting devices such as your Blu-ray Disc player, cable box, gaming system, and other audio/video sources.

Ensure all cables are securely connected as indicated by the on-screen prompts. The system automatically identifies connected products and adds them to the source menu on your TV screen, simplifying source selection.

2. Speaker Placement

The system includes 4 Direct/Reflecting speakers and 1 center channel speaker, designed to work in conjunction with the Acoustimass module. Place the speakers strategically around your room for optimal surround sound. The compact size of the speakers allows for flexible placement.

3. ADAPTiQ Audio Calibration

After physical setup, use the included ADAPTiQ audio calibration headset to optimize the sound for your specific room. This system analyzes your room's dimensions and acoustics, then automatically adjusts the sound of your Lifestyle system for consistent, high-quality performance.

Operating Instructions

1. Remote Control

The Bose remote controls your Lifestyle system and most connected components. It operates using radio frequency, allowing control through walls and floors. During initial setup, the Unify system helps program the remote to control your various devices.

2. Source Selection

Connected devices are displayed in an on-screen menu on your TV. Use the remote to navigate and select the desired source (e.g., "Blu-ray player," "Cable Box").

3. Audio and Video Features

  • Direct/Reflecting Speaker Technology: Delivers spacious, lifelike sound by balancing direct and reflected audio.
  • Acoustimass Module: Provides deep low frequencies for all channels, enhancing the emotional impact of audio.
  • Automatic Video Upscaling: Ensures that movies and sports are displayed at the highest possible resolution, up to 1080p over HDMI.
  • Videostage 5 Decoding: Combines with digital 5.1 decoding and DTS to provide high-quality, multi-channel surround sound from various sources, including DVDs, videocassettes, and stereo CDs.
  • 3D Compatibility: The system is compatible with 3D TVs, Blu-ray Disc players, gaming consoles, and other 3D sources, ensuring content is displayed as intended.

Maintenance

To ensure optimal performance and longevity of your Bose Lifestyle T20 Home Theater System, follow these general maintenance guidelines:

  • Keep all components clean and free of dust. Use a soft, dry cloth for cleaning.
  • Ensure adequate ventilation around the control console and Acoustimass module to prevent overheating.
  • Avoid placing speakers in direct sunlight or near heat sources.
  • Regularly check cable connections to ensure they are secure.

Troubleshooting

If you encounter issues with your Bose Lifestyle T20 Home Theater System, consider the following common troubleshooting steps:

  • No Sound: Verify all audio cables are correctly connected to the control console and your TV/source devices. Ensure the correct input source is selected on the system. Check the volume level on both the Bose system and your TV.
  • Remote Control Issues: Replace the batteries in the remote. Ensure there are no obstructions between the remote and the control console. If using a universal remote, re-program it according to the Unify system instructions.
  • Intermittent Audio/Video: Check all HDMI and other connection cables for looseness or damage. Try restarting the system by unplugging it from power for a few minutes and then reconnecting.
  • ARC (Audio Return Channel) Issues: If experiencing intermittent sound when using ARC, try manually selecting the soundbar as the audio output on your TV settings. Sometimes, power cycling both the TV and the Bose system can resolve this.
  • Poor Surround Sound: Re-run the ADAPTiQ audio calibration to re-optimize the sound for your room. Ensure speakers are placed correctly and not obstructed.

For more detailed troubleshooting or persistent issues, refer to the comprehensive operating guide included with your system or contact Bose customer support.
